Summary

HERCULES DRAWN STEEL CORPORATION has accumulated 99 OSHA violations across 17 inspections over 36 years of recorded history, with $27,926 in total assessed penalties.

The establishment sits in the 95th percentile for violations within its industry-state peer group of 129 employers. Inspection frequency runs at the 98th percentile. The most recent enforcement activity was recorded 6 months ago.
